Rawality Program — Frequently Asked Questions

What are the typical demographic qualifications to be an eligible participant? 

  • SF Bay Area Resident
  • Type 2 Diabetic (Adult onset)
  • Elevated Hemoglobin A1C
  • Minimum 25 years of age
  • Not with kidney disease or on dialysis
  • No debilitating blindness
  • No late stage diabetes

What are you looking for in a candidate?  
We are looking for individuals who are motivated and committed to self-healing and prepared to make a big shift in their diet, lifestyle, and consciousness.  Being coachable is key, which means being willing and able to receive guidance and to look honestly at your self.  Participants must be able to commit to attending all sessions and arriving on time.

How much does the program cost?  
Diabetes affects a broad range of people from varied economic backgrounds. One of the missions of Rawality is to be Love-reliant and self-sufficient while serving the optimal wellness of anyone with type 2 diabetes. To that end, we operate under a compassionate care model that offers a variety of payment options.  Each choice is held confidential and receives exactly the same program care and support.   The options are as follows:

  • EMPOWERED:  $4,400 – Full Program Price
  • GRACIOUS:      <$4,400 – Range below full program
  • SUSTAINING:    $1,500 – As though paying for materials only

What is the commitment and what does the program include?  
The Rawality Program runs for a 30-day period during which you agree to full participation in the following (Sample for March-April 2012 Program.  Dates in each Program Round will vary):

  • Orientation on Monday, March 19th from 7-10 pm and Commencement on Sunday, April 22
  • On-time attendance in twice weekly sessions (Th. 7-10 pm, Sun 3-8pm) covering Live-Food Cuisine classes, Movement and Prana building, 12-Step work, group coaching, beliefs and affirmations.
  • Kitchen Conversion & Live-food shopping trip (scheduled at start)
  • The Program’s daily live food and water regimen: 30 days of raw-vegan-organic-plant-based foods. (Food will be provided for the 1st week of the program. After that, food costs are the responsibility of the program participant.  Fresh live-food delivery will be available for purchase weekly from our program’s live-food chef/coach)
  • The Program’s exercise, physical movement and Prana building daily commitment: 30 minutes of biking or brisk walking and 1 hour of yoga 3X/wk.  Also recommended, 18 minutes of mini-trampoline rebounding
  • Holistic Medicine guidance with a naturopathic doctor, including review of blood work, and a protocol of homeopathy and herbs.
    • Twice weekly group conference call or video conference with Dr. Shah
    • Review of blood-tests, before and after
    • Two personal one-on-one sessions to be scheduled
  • Personal Coaching calls 5 days a week (15-30 minutes) plus two daily check-in calls participants initiate to anyone on the team.  (Monday, Tuesday, Wed, Friday, Saturday).  Coaching and check-in calls don’t occur on Thursday & Sunday when the group meets.

  • Attend one food anonymous meeting at East Bay Church of Religious Science
  • The program culminates with a commencement celebration, at which time the participants transition into a self-directed maintenance program, where they apply their skills, knowledge and commitment towards sustained health, vitality, and metabolic balance.

What expenses do I need to budget for?

  • Set a minimum budget of  $100/week for food
  • Purchase the pre-program media: The film DVD: Simply Raw: Reversing Diabetes in 30 Days, (available from Rawality),  the book There Is a Cure for Diabetes by Gabriel Cousens, MD, and the book “Raw Family, by Victoria Boutenko.
  • Purchase of a blender (high-powered preferable), food processor, and multi-stage water filter.  Optional: juicer and dehydrator
  • Basic Herbs & supplements will be provided. If additional supplements are needed upon your individual case, you will be requested to purchase.
  • Colonic hydrotherapy is recommended once a week while on the program but is not a requirement. General cost ~$80-$100/session
